Point A to Point B
The 2008 Jeep Patriot is not the worst car you can own, but there are certainly better ones. Compared to newer Patriots, the 2008 technology seems extremely outdated. With less than 120k miles on it, it struggles heavily and often whines when you accelerate. Other than that, it is an excellent point A to point B car and then some. It is equipped with an aux port and that is my favorite part of the car. Initially, the car was supposed to be a simple tan color, but they had sold the one we were promised so it was actually red. If choosing between Jeeps, I'd recommend a Wrangler over a Patriot, or at least a much newer Patriot than the 2008 - even a 2010. The updated interior (tan to black, better sound system) in the 2010 is a large selling point. The Patriot has a large hatchback trunk and provides ample seating. It comfortably seats 5 people without having to worry about close corners. It has excellent braking, I will vouch for that. Too many times have I had close calls and needed to slam on the breaks due to other drivers, and the Patriot is excellent for that. It also is very safe, if any accident were to occur I would feel relatively safe depending on the severity, of course. At eight years old, it is not a horrible vehicle, but it is not the most aesthetically pleasing. It is a reliable vehicle, most definitely. I would mainly recommend it to families.

Jeep Patriot just okay.
This vehicle was an absolute nightmare the first couple of months I owned it. It died while driving it around in a new city twice, and I had to have it towed to multiple dealerships. I also had to leave it in another state and take a rental home because no one could figure out what was going on. After visiting four different dealerships (because the problem would come back), it was finally fixed correctly. After these episodes, the car has been fairly fun to drive. I like the fact that it's not gigantic but not tiny like most sedans. There is a decent amount of passenger space, although the back doors could be larger, and that would make it better. Its gas mileage is alright. I went to this from a 2002 Civic so about the same there. The car was a decent price for what I got, so I am pleased about that aspect of it. It's an okay car, but I'm not sure I would buy one again or recommend this particular Jeep to a friend. If I had no engine problems to begin with I would probably have a more favorable view of the car, but it's always in the back of mind that it might happen again, and I could be stranded anywhere. It's more of a concern now that I have a child.
